Hi Amrit,

Any global element defined in the XML Schema can be the root of an XML
document so you can validate your XML file with the XML Schema if the
root element of your XML file is a top level element in the schema.

> Is it possible to validate a xml against subset of a schema. I'm
> having a xml file which is going to be part of a bigger xml file. For
> the bigger xml file, I'm  having xml schema to validate against.
> Before adding my xml file to bigger xml file, I need to validate
> against particular element definition in the schema file.
> Is there anyway to do it?
